erythropoiesis clicca per ingrandire
Attestation 3
Part of speech Noun
Grammatical label Countable
Definition A pluripotent stem cell (CFU) produces, by a series of divisions, committed stem cells (BFU-E and CFU-E cells) that will divide only a few more times to produce mature erythrocytes. Each stem cell product can give rise to mature red cells.
Definition source Cancerweb. OMD – On-line Medical Dictionary.
Context VNTR analysis at that time showed 10% host haemopoiesis in the peripheral blood and a bone marrow aspirate showed decreased erythropoiesis and myelopoiesis, with reduced erythroid blast-forming units (BFU-E) [14/105 bone marrow (BM) MNCs; normal 40-200].
Context source Amrolia, PJ., et al. (2001). ‘Analysis of chimaerism in thalassaemic children undergoing stem cell transplantation’. British Journal of Haematology 114(1):219-25. (RISCEN97)
Figure source http://www.biology.eku.edu/RITCHISO/301notes4.htm
Subject field Haemopoiesis
Generic concept Haemopoiesis
Specific concept Ineffective erythropoiesis, medullary erythropoiesis, extramedullary erythropoiesis
Related concept Hemoglobin, anemia, erythron, erythrocyte
